Web21 apr. 2024 · Pavos/Pasta. Pavos literally translates to “turkeys” in English, but to Spaniards, it can also be a slang word for “money.”. Before Spain switched its currency to the Euro, Spanish people called the 100 peseta coin a pavo. After the switch to the Euro, the term stuck around and became the Spanish way to say “bucks.”. Web16 mei 2024 · written by Rosetta Stone May 16, 2024. If you want to say “dinner” in Spanish, the most dependable option is “la cena.”. It refers to the evening meal, while, “el almuerzo” designates lunch, or an afternoon meal.
